Newmark Knight Frank (NKF) is one of the world's leading commercial real estate advisory firms. We provide a fully integrated platform of services to prominent multinational corporations and institutional investors across the globe, as well as to occupiers, owners and developers of real estate on a local, regional and national level.
Together with London-based partner Knight Frank and independently-owned offices, NKF's 14,100 professionals operate from more than 400 offices in established and emerging property markets on six continents.
Job Description:
Under limited supervision, uses knowledge of current graphic design software to conceptualize and develop high quality, creative and professional-looking proposals, property marketing, promotions and public relations materials.
Essential Job Duties:
• Designs and produces marketing materials including flyers, offering memoranda, e-mail blasts, invitations, announcements, presentation boards, maps, stacking plans, aerials, websites, etc. (using corporate branding standards templates)
• Independently project manage business development and property marketing materials while setting well-defined expectations to a broker/client while clearly communicating progress to the team
• Uses desktop publishing applications to complete assignments involving word processing, page layouts and the creation of charts and computer graphics
• Responsible for layout, design and production activities to produce quality graphic-design art work
• Coordinates graphic production requirements with printers, vendors and the Marketing and Public Relations Department’s overall publication schedules
• Provides base coordination for all graphic design work proposals
• Provides primary graphics support for customer meetings, presentations, awards, etc
• Creates and redesigns existing drawings, brochures, floor plans, site maps, as well as creates original camera ready art work and layouts using scanners, hand drawings and computer software
• Proofreads copy for spelling, grammar and layout making appropriate changes; responsible for accuracy and clarity of final copy
• Responsible for tracking workflow, ensuring that jobs are completed in required time frames to client specifications. Keep log and updates regarding various graphic design jobs and progress.
• Determines style, technique, and medium best suited to produce desired effects
• Maintains all graphic design equipment and software
• Remains current in the Graphic Design industry; identifying new traits, techniques, shortcuts
• Possesses and properly uses knowledge of company policies regarding the company’s image and use of the company logo
• Ability to monitor, manage and execute on a variety of tasks and efforts at different stages of discovery, and execution; handles large request queue; and deliver in fast-paced, deadline driven environment
• May perform other duties as assigned
Skills, Education and Experience:
• Bachelor’s degree, preferably in marketing, design, or graphic arts
• Minimum 3 to 5 years graphic design work experience
• Proficient in desktop publishing software (Adobe CC InDesign, Photoshop and Illustrator and the Microsoft Office Suite)
• Must have the ability to convey concepts and give design direction through layouts and effective written and verbal communication along with strong business and analytical skills
• Ability to multitask and establish personal objectives to meet established deadlines
• Ability to work creatively in a team
